For all the foodies out there: my newest favorite sandwich shop is "Munch A Sub" located in the corner of Cameron and Hacienda in a little shopping complex.  It is a little pricey but the portions are extremely generous so you definitely get your money's worth.  It is a mom and pop joint and they are all very friendly.  When you leave you feel pretty good that you are supporting a local business and not just a chain giant.  Their address is: 5320 Cameron St # 1 Las VegasNV 89118 (702) 221-1643‎  They have over 50 selections to choose from on their menu which often makes a quick lunch a difficult decision.  I suggest the meatball sub, turkey sandwich, and tuna (just a few that I have tried so far!)  There are some bad reviews out there on the internet but that was before they changed owners.  Give this place a shot if you are on that side of town over by The Orleans Casino and let me know what you think!
